Part 1: Does Costco Sell Hearing Aids?

Yes, Costco does sell hearing aids through its dedicated Costco Hearing Aid Centers. These centers are available in many Costco locations across the U.S., offering a variety of hearing aids from different brands. Customers can schedule a Costco hearing test to assess their hearing condition and receive recommendations from licensed professionals.

Part 2: Costco Hearing Aids Brands

Costco offers a selection of hearing aid brands that cater to different needs and budgets. The Costco hearing aid brands available in stores include:

1. Kirkland Signature

Kirkland Signature hearing aids are Costco's private-label brand, known for their affordability and competitive technology. They are among the most popular choices due to their lower cost compared to other premium brands.

2. Phonak

Phonak is a well-known brand in the hearing aid industry, offering high-quality devices with advanced features such as Bluetooth streaming and rechargeable options.

3. Rexton

Rexton hearing aids provide good sound quality and durability, catering to users who need reliable performance in various environments.

4. Philips

Philips hearing aids at Costco come with advanced speech enhancement and noise reduction features, making them a solid option for those seeking premium performance.

5. Jabra Enhance

Jabra Enhance hearing aids are designed for active individuals who want clear hearing with modern connectivity features, including Bluetooth streaming.

Part 3: Costco Hearing Aids Types

Costco offers various types of hearing aids, catering to individuals with mild to severe hearing loss. The available types include:

1. Behind-the-Ear (BTE)

BTE hearing aids are a common choice due to their durability and ease of use. These devices sit behind the ear and deliver sound through a small tube.

2. Receiver-in-Canal (RIC)

RIC hearing aids are similar to BTE devices but have a speaker placed directly in the ear canal, providing a more natural sound experience.

3. In-the-Ear (ITE)

ITE hearing aids are custom-molded to fit inside the ear, offering a more discreet and comfortable option.

4. Completely-in-Canal (CIC)

CIC hearing aids are nearly invisible and fit deep inside the ear canal, making them a great choice for those who prioritize aesthetics.

Part 4: What is Costco Hearing Aids Cost?

The Costco hearing aid prices vary depending on the brand and features. On average, the Costco hearing aids cost ranges from $1,499 to $2,999 per pair, with Kirkland Signature being the most affordable option at around $1,499 per pair. Here's an overview of the brands and the corresponding prices of the devices for your quick view:

  • Kirkland Signature: $1,499 per pair
  • ReSound: $1,249.99 each
  • Phonak: $1,249.99 each
  • Philips: $1,249.99 each
  • Rexton: $1,249.99 each

Part 5: Costco Hearing Aids: Pros & Cons

Pros

  • Affordable pricing compared to traditional hearing aid providers
  • Free hearing test through the Costco hearing aid center
  • A variety of reputable hearing aid brands
  • Competitive features such as Bluetooth connectivity and rechargeable batteries
  • 180-day return policy for customer satisfaction

Cons

  • You must be a Costco member to purchase hearing aids
  • Do you need an appointment for a hearing test at Costco? Yes, an appointment is required
  • Limited in-person locations, requiring some users to travel for services
  • No direct access to audiologists for long-term care

Part 7: In-store Service: Costco Hearing Test

One of the key benefits of purchasing hearing aids from Costco is the Costco hearing test, which helps determine the level of hearing loss and recommend suitable devices.

1. How to Schedule a Costco Hearing Test?

Do you need an appointment for a hearing test at Costco? Yes, appointments are necessary, and customers can book them through the Costco hearing aid center at their local store.

2. What to Expect During the Hearing Test?

The Costco hearing test includes:

  • A comprehensive hearing evaluation
  • Discussion of lifestyle needs and hearing aid options
  • Fitting and programming of hearing aids if needed

3. Is the Costco Hearing Test Free?

Yes, the Costco hearing test is free for members, making it a cost-effective way to assess hearing health.
